Employers in Broomtown, AL & Drug Testing Policies

Employers in Broomtown, AL, are increasingly adopting strict drug testing policies to ensure a safe and productive work environment. Broomtown businesses may utilize guidelines established by the Occupational Safety and Health Administration to implement these policies efficiently.

A majority of workplaces require pre-employment screenings and random drug tests as part of their commitment to maintain a drug-free workplace. Additionally, employers collaborate with local agencies to spread awareness about the risks of substance abuse. Many companies have employee assistance programs that offer support and counseling.

To support these initiatives, some organizations in Broomtown partner with the U.S. Department of Labor to stay updated on legal guidelines and best practices for workplace drug policies.
